Design of Dual-Polarization Shared Aperture Antenna Based on Frequency Selective Surface

A dual polarization shared aperture array antenna combining frequency selective surface (FSS) structure and cross dipole antenna is proposed in this paper. By loading FSS structures on low-frequency antenna arrays, it is possible to achieve transmission of the 3.3-3.8 GHz bandwidth of the high-frequency array, the FSS structure has a wide bandwidth and does not affect the performance of the low-frequency antenna itself. The shared aperture array antenna designed based on this structure has a wide bandwidth, high gain, and good performance. The array antenna has a low-frequency bandwidth of 1.7-2.7GHz, a maximum gain of 10dBi, a high-frequency bandwidth of 3.3-3.8GHz, and a maximum gain of 10dBi.
